Activist investing represents a significant category within the alternative investment strategies arena, characterised by investors taking substantial stakes in public companies with the express purpose of guiding corporate strategy and operations. This tactic requires extensive research skills and a deep understanding of company oversight, economic review, and tactical setup to identify potential ventures where check here shareholder value may improve through targeted interventions. Activist investors frequently connect with corporate boards and executive groups to advocate for specific changes that might include functional advancements, capital allocation adjustments, or readjustment efforts. Success in activist tactics depends largely on the capability to form credible scenarios supported by thorough evaluation and clear value creation programmes that can secure backing from fellow stakeholders. Private equity have actually emerged as a key dynamic, vibrant sections within other investment methods, luring significant resource inflows from institutional investors improved returns and portfolio variety. This financial method generally includes acquiring managing or significant minority interests in corporations, usually with the objective of implementing operational improvements and strategic campaigns that enhance business worth in the long run. The private equity model permits a hands-on approach for a deeper approach to value creation schemes, partnering with firm management teams to smooth company achievements, refine processes, and pursue growth prospects. Successful private equity investments often entail detecting undervalued assets or corporates encountering short-term obstacles that can be tackled with targeted solutions. The field has grown to encompass diverse specialised methods, such as growth capital, takeovers, and turnaround situations, each demanding unique expertise and market expertise.
